Output 39fc62f8e6da13d364ecd7ae8d4e7d1f2c0f5bf88584c8a8e38d8fc602bfb3f6:1

value
1457084742
script pubkey
OP_0 OP_PUSHBYTES_20 eb40004fada9423d90525078ee5bb8381b91501d
address
bc1qadqqqnad49prmyzj2puwukac8qdez5qaquq89a
transaction
39fc62f8e6da13d364ecd7ae8d4e7d1f2c0f5bf88584c8a8e38d8fc602bfb3f6
confirmations
311233
spent
true